/ohos5.0/base/security/huks/utils/crypto_adapter/ |
H A D | hks_client_service_adapter_lite.c | 45 static int32_t PkCtxToX509(mbedtls_pk_context *ctx, struct HksBlob *x509Key) in PkCtxToX509() 128 …2_t RsaToX509PublicKey(const struct HksBlob *mod, const struct HksBlob *e, struct HksBlob *x509Key) in RsaToX509PublicKey() 191 struct HksBlob *x509Key) in EccToX509PublicKey() 212 static int32_t Curve25519ToX509PublicKey(const struct HksBlob *publicKey, struct HksBlob *x509Key) in Curve25519ToX509PublicKey() 234 int32_t TranslateToX509PublicKey(const struct HksBlob *publicKey, struct HksBlob *x509Key) in TranslateToX509PublicKey() 408 int32_t TranslateFromX509PublicKey(const uint32_t alg, const struct HksBlob *x509Key, struct HksBlo… in TranslateFromX509PublicKey()
|
H A D | hks_client_service_adapter.c | 54 static int32_t EvpKeyToX509Format(EVP_PKEY *pkey, struct HksBlob *x509Key) in EvpKeyToX509Format() 80 …2_t RsaToX509PublicKey(const struct HksBlob *mod, const struct HksBlob *e, struct HksBlob *x509Key) in RsaToX509PublicKey() 146 …t alg, uint32_t keySize, const struct HksBlob *x, const struct HksBlob *y, struct HksBlob *x509Key) in EccToX509PublicKey() 238 const struct HksBlob *g, struct HksBlob *x509Key) in DsaToX509PublicKey() 289 static int32_t DsaPublicKeyToX509(const struct HksBlob *publicKey, struct HksBlob *x509Key) in DsaPublicKeyToX509() 322 …32_t keySize, const struct HksBlob *pubKey, const struct HksBlob *privKey, struct HksBlob *x509Key) in DhToX509PublicKey() 364 static int32_t Curve25519ToX509PublicKey(const struct HksBlob *publicKey, struct HksBlob *x509Key) in Curve25519ToX509PublicKey() 372 HKS_IF_NULL_LOGE_RETURN(x509Key->data, HKS_ERROR_MALLOC_FAIL, in Curve25519ToX509PublicKey() local 384 struct HksBlob *x509Key) in TranslateToX509PublicKeySwitchAlg() 418 int32_t TranslateToX509PublicKey(const struct HksBlob *publicKey, struct HksBlob *x509Key) in TranslateToX509PublicKey() [all …]
|
/ohos5.0/base/security/huks/test/unittest/huks_standard_test/module_test/utils_test/src/ |
H A D | hks_client_service_adapter_test.cpp | 69 HksBlob *x509Key = reinterpret_cast<HksBlob *>(HksMalloc(sizeof(HksBlob))); variable
|
/ohos5.0/base/security/huks/test/unittest/huks_standard_test/interface_inner_test/alg_module_test/src/ |
H A D | openssl_dh_helper.c | 217 int32_t DhX509ToHksBlob(const struct HksBlob *x509Key, struct HksBlob *publicKey) in DhX509ToHksBlob() 265 int32_t DhHksBlobToX509(const struct HksBlob *key, struct HksBlob *x509Key) in DhHksBlobToX509()
|
H A D | openssl_dsa_helper.c | 260 int32_t X509ToDsaPublicKey(struct HksBlob *x509Key, struct HksBlob *publicKey) in X509ToDsaPublicKey() 318 bool DsaGetx509PubKey(EVP_PKEY *pkey, struct HksBlob *x509Key) in DsaGetx509PubKey()
|
H A D | openssl_rsa_helper.c | 103 bool OpensslGetx509PubKey(EVP_PKEY *pkey, struct HksBlob *x509Key) in OpensslGetx509PubKey() 125 int32_t X509ToRsaPublicKey(struct HksBlob *x509Key, struct HksBlob *publicKey) in X509ToRsaPublicKey()
|
H A D | hks_rsa_common_mt.cpp | 194 …struct HksBlob x509Key = { .size = SET_SIZE_4096, .data = static_cast<uint8_t *>(HksMalloc(SET_SIZ… in EncryptServiceTestCase() local 569 …struct HksBlob x509Key = { .size = SET_SIZE_4096, .data = static_cast<uint8_t *>(HksMalloc(SET_SIZ… in VerifyServiceTestCase() local
|
H A D | openssl_ecc_helper.c | 507 int32_t X509ToHksBlob(const struct HksBlob *x509Key, struct HksBlob *publicKey) in X509ToHksBlob() 535 int32_t HksBlobToX509(const struct HksBlob *key, struct HksBlob *x509Key) in HksBlobToX509()
|
H A D | hks_ecc_sign_mt.cpp | 860 HksBlob x509Key = { .size = ECC_KEY_SIZE, .data = (uint8_t *)HksMalloc(ECC_KEY_SIZE) }; in RunTestCase() local
|
H A D | hks_ecc_verify_mt.cpp | 878 HksBlob x509Key = { .size = ECC_KEY_SIZE, .data = (uint8_t *)HksMalloc(ECC_KEY_SIZE) }; in RunTestCase() local
|
H A D | hks_dsa_mt.cpp | 912 … struct HksBlob x509Key = { .size = SET_SIZE_4096, .data = (uint8_t *)HksMalloc(SET_SIZE_4096) }; in VerifyServiceTestCase() local
|
/ohos5.0/base/security/huks/interfaces/inner_api/huks_standard/source/ |
H A D | hks_api_adapter.c | 97 struct HksBlob x509Key = { 0, NULL }; in HksExportPublicKeyAdapter() local
|
/ohos5.0/base/security/huks/test/unittest/huks_standard_test/interface_inner_test/sdk_test/src/ |
H A D | hks_inner_test.cpp | 393 HksBlob x509Key = {.size = 0, .data = nullptr}; variable
|